Getting My CAPA Software To WorkTo achieve this, all request and reaction semantics are preserved, Even though the syntax of conveying These semantics has improved.
Endpoints usually are not obligated to make use of all available Room in a very frame. Responsiveness is usually enhanced by using frames which are smaller sized compared to the permitted utmost dimension.
However, throttling of data transfer by any receiver can indirectly lead to the propagation of move-Management data toward the first sender.
By way of example, a certificate using a subjectAltName of *.example.com might allow using a similar link for requests to URIs setting up with and .
Since HTTP header fields Employed in a connection can incorporate substantial amounts of redundant information, frames that incorporate them are compressed (Portion four.three). This has Particularly beneficial impact upon ask for sizes during the popular case, letting several requests to get compressed into 1 packet.
An endpoint can use the SETTINGS_MAX_HEADER_LIST_SIZE to recommend peers of boundaries Which may use on the scale of header blocks. This placing is barely advisory, so endpoints May perhaps elect to ship header blocks that exceed this Restrict and danger possessing the ask for or reaction remaining dealt with as malformed.
two are matter to the requirements in the subsequent sections. Implementations are encouraged to offer defaults that comply, but it's recognized that deployments are in the long run liable for compliance.
This location is precise to the relationship, so any look at this site ask for or response could come across a hop having a reduced, mysterious limit. An intermediary can make an effort to stay away from this issue by passing on values presented by distinctive friends, but they're not obligated to do so.
There may be an inherent race affliction involving an endpoint starting off new streams plus the remote pop over to this site sending a GOAWAY body. To cope with this scenario, the GOAWAY is made up of the stream identifier of the last peer-initiated stream that was or could be processed on the sending endpoint in this link.
1 servers, but no Particular security is obtainable for other protocols. A server that's prepared to disregard areas of an HTTP/one.one ask for containing an Upgrade header industry In combination with the client link preface might be subjected to a cross-protocol attack.
Take note that clientele could possibly market guidance web of cipher suites which can be around the black record to be able to allow for relationship to servers that do not aid HTTP/2.
Nevertheless, following sending the RST_STREAM, the sending endpoint Need to be ready to receive and system supplemental frames despatched over the stream That may are already sent with the peer previous to the arrival on the RST_STREAM.
A malformed ask for or response is one that is an normally valid sequence of HTTP/two frames but is invalid a result of the existence of extraneous frames, prohibited header fields, the absence of required header fields, or even the inclusion of uppercase header discipline names.
An HTTP POST request that features request header fields and payload knowledge is transmitted as just one HEADERS body, followed by zero or maybe more CONTINUATION frames made up of the ask for header fields, followed by one or more Details frames, with the last CONTINUATION (or HEADERS) body getting the END_HEADERS flag set and the ultimate DATA body owning the END_STREAM flag set: